Title: Re: New Pages! Post by Eric_R on Apr 4th, 2005, 5:00pm Dart, Not sure why you would need to remove the steering wheel - you can get the fascia off without taking the wheel off - just lower the steering wheel and pull it forward on the rake & reach adjuster. If you do need to, there's no problem, as long as you disconnect the battery for at least 20 minutes before you unplug the airbag - this allows the capacitor charge to dissipate and prevents the bag from firing accidentally; if you're too close to it when it does it can spoil your whole day. :o |
